Kersey
Suffolk
C15 flint and stone church standing on high ground to the south of the village.
The north aisle was built circa 1335 and the foundations of the tower were laid.
It was completed in 1481.
The ceiling has moulded and carved beams and carved panels.
The interior fittings include 2 fonts, one of the C12
another of the C15, a C15 lectern and chancel screen.
The north aisle has a defaced stone carved frieze.
